Output e85c23b787520f113a5c5fece3e0fe045241eff95206f85b0fdf1b8047e513c4:0

value
6936508771654
script pubkey
OP_0 OP_PUSHBYTES_20 1abcd0941ce22ee116054c733d611cb56b7d4bdf
address
tb1qr27dp9quughwz9s9f3en6cguk44h6j7lsjyqnr
transaction
e85c23b787520f113a5c5fece3e0fe045241eff95206f85b0fdf1b8047e513c4
spent
true